Minnie Florence McCracken 1889–1960 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 29 Feb 1889

Birth Location: Tennessee

Death Date: 16 Feb 1960

Death Location: Marion, McDowell County, North Carolina

Father: John McCracken

Mother: Margaret Hicks

Spouse(s): Grover Harris

Children(s): Rosie Creson

The story of Minnie Florence McCracken began in 1889 in Tennessee. Minnie Florence McCracken married Grover Cleveland Harris, and had children including Rosie Mae Harris Creson. Minnie Florence McCracken passed away in 1960 in Marion, McDowell County, North Carolina.
